Asking For Self, Female 28, mirpur

i am a bipolar disorder patient and currently i am on several antidepressants due to severity of depression.these are escitalopram,olanzapine,fluxotiene,venlafaxine and butrin.i also take mood stabilizer but i feel my memory is not good.when i write something on my own i feel i am not that much creative as i used to be and less motivated also.antidepressants have grabbed my creativity.could anyone tell me the right combo of antidepressants.

In bipolar disorder we use a different type of medications in especially the entire the presence or effective but the major drug that is very useful in bipolar disorder is actually Lithium but before starting the Lithium we need renal profile the function of Kidneys because Lithium is released from the body through the Kidneys if the Kidneys are working well we can use it

Welcome, I am sorry to say that it is difficult to understand with this short account of the history, you need to mention what medications are you taking currently and their doses and since how long, and what is the duration of your illness and how many episodes have occurred so far? a detailed account of history is required in this case for a proper understanding of symptoms and diagnostic re-evaluations! as guidelines in bipolar disorder, antidepressants should not be started as first-line therapy where mood stabilizer and antipsychotics are recommended then the patient can be started on antidepressants, but many antidepressant medications at one time are not recommended, as your concern about your creativity is being affected and that need to understand because antidepressants do not have any effect on creativity, it may be your way of thinking due to your illness or maybe any other reason need to understand, you are advised to visit a psychiatrist or book an online appointment for further guidance.
